This global movement, on 4 April, recognises the contributions of women in the tech industry and inspires future generations to break barriers and innovate. Today, we celebrate all women in technology, especially the incredible women who are part of the ALT community, whose dedication and achievements drive progress and inclusivity in learning technology. While there are countless stories of inspiration to share, this blog highlights the outstanding accomplishments of four exceptional women within our community.<br><\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Dr. Julie Voce \u2013 Honorary Life Member<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<div style=\"height:10px\" aria-hidden=\"true\" class=\"wp-block-spacer\"><\/div>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-media-text is-stacked-on-mobile\" style=\"grid-template-columns:26% auto\"><figure class=\"wp-block-media-text__media\"><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"300\" height=\"300\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/3.png?resize=300%2C300&#038;ssl=1\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-13026 size-full\" srcset=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/3.png?w=300&amp;ssl=1 300w, https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/3.png?resize=150%2C150&amp;ssl=1 150w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 300px) 100vw, 300px\" \/><\/figure><div class=\"wp-block-media-text__content\">\n<p>Dr. Julie Voce, was awarded <a href=\"https:\/\/www.alt.ac.uk\/hlm\">Honorary Life Membership<\/a> by ALT in 2024. With over 20 years of experience, Julie has made profound contributions to the sector through her leadership, research, and active participation in organisations like UCISA and Jisc. Her work has influenced key initiatives, including the UCISA TEL surveys and the ALT Member Groups handbook. Julie&#8217;s dedication to collaboration and innovation has left an indelible mark on the learning technology community, earning her admiration and respect from peers. Her willingness to mentor and uplift others exemplifies her commitment to fostering growth in the sector.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Jess Humphreys \u2013 ELESIG Chair<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<div style=\"height:10px\" aria-hidden=\"true\" class=\"wp-block-spacer\"><\/div>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-media-text is-stacked-on-mobile\" style=\"grid-template-columns:25% auto\"><figure class=\"wp-block-media-text__media\"><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"540\" height=\"540\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/1.png?resize=540%2C540&#038;ssl=1\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-13025 size-full\" srcset=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/1.png?w=540&amp;ssl=1 540w, https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/1.png?resize=300%2C300&amp;ssl=1 300w, https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/1.png?resize=150%2C150&amp;ssl=1 150w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 540px) 100vw, 540px\" \/><\/figure><div class=\"wp-block-media-text__content\">\n<p>Jess Humphreys, the newly appointed Chair of ELESIG, is a passionate advocate for technology enhanced learning. As the Director of the Warwick International Higher Education Academy (WIHEA) and an Associate Professor at the University of Warwick, Jess has spearheaded transformative initiatives, including the Learning Design Consultancy Unit and the Designing Together project.Her work places a strong emphasis on the importance of the student voice in shaping digital education. Recently recognised as a <a href=\"https:\/\/www.linkedin.com\/posts\/wihea-warwick_congratulations-to-wihea-director-jess-humphreys-activity-7302706385627054080-G7-G?utm_source=social_share_send&amp;utm_medium=android_app&amp;rcm=ACoAABn4DVgBGv-462S97gRTTxToqU-KUspbVF0&amp;utm_campaign=copy_link\">Principal Fellow of the Higher Education Academy<\/a>, Jess\u2019s leadership within ELESIG highlights her dedication to advancing research and practice in learners&#8217; experiences with technology, making her a beacon of inspiration in the field. <a href=\"https:\/\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/2025\/02\/introducing-jess-humphreys-the-new-chair-of-elesig\/\">Learn more about Jess in a recent ELESIG blog post.&nbsp;<\/a><\/p>\n<\/div><\/div>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Nithya Ramadoss &#8211; Certified Member (CMALT)&nbsp;<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<div style=\"height:10px\" aria-hidden=\"true\" class=\"wp-block-spacer\"><\/div>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-media-text is-stacked-on-mobile\" style=\"grid-template-columns:24% auto\"><figure class=\"wp-block-media-text__media\"><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"540\" height=\"540\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/4.png?resize=540%2C540&#038;ssl=1\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-13027 size-full\" srcset=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/4.png?w=540&amp;ssl=1 540w, https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/4.png?resize=300%2C300&amp;ssl=1 300w, https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/4.png?resize=150%2C150&amp;ssl=1 150w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 540px) 100vw, 540px\" \/><\/figure><div class=\"wp-block-media-text__content\">\n<p>Nithya Ramadoss is a Digital Education Specialist with a strong background in Media and Communications and journalism in India. Her journey into UK higher education has been defined by a commitment to digital learning and pedagogy, culminating in her successful attainment of <a href=\"https:\/\/www.alt.ac.uk\/cmalt\">CMALT accreditation<\/a> in July 2024. She specialises in digital assessment, exploring innovative ways to make evaluation more inclusive, authentic, and pedagogically aligned. She has extensive experience with Virtual Learning Environments (VLE), particularly Canvas, and has led staff training, workshops, and guidance initiatives to help academic and administrative staff integrate technology confidently into their teaching practices.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div>\n\n\n\n<p><\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Laura Milne \u2013 2024 Individual Award Winner<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<div style=\"height:10px\" aria-hidden=\"true\" class=\"wp-block-spacer\"><\/div>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-media-text is-stacked-on-mobile\" style=\"grid-template-columns:24% auto\"><figure class=\"wp-block-media-text__media\"><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"540\" height=\"540\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/2.png?resize=540%2C540&#038;ssl=1\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-13028 size-full\" srcset=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/2.png?w=540&amp;ssl=1 540w, https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/2.png?resize=300%2C300&amp;ssl=1 300w, https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/2.png?resize=150%2C150&amp;ssl=1 150w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 540px) 100vw, 540px\" \/><\/figure><div class=\"wp-block-media-text__content\">\n<p>Laura Milne, Head of Digital Education at the University of Chester, was awarded with the <a href=\"https:\/\/www.alt.ac.uk\/ALTAwards2024\">ALT Individual Award in 2024<\/a> for her outstanding contributions to digital education. Since joining the university in 2023, Laura has spearheaded initiatives to enhance the Virtual Learning Environment (VLE), improve accessibility, and integrate generative AI responsibly. Her collaborative approach, involving students as partners, has fostered a sense of community and innovation. Laura&#8217;s work has not only transformed digital education at her institution but also set a benchmark for excellence across the sector.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<div style=\"height:10px\" aria-hidden=\"true\" class=\"wp-block-spacer\"><\/div>\n<\/div><\/div>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-media-text is-stacked-on-mobile\" style=\"grid-template-columns:63% auto\"><figure class=\"wp-block-media-text__media\"><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"707\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/image6.png?resize=1024%2C707&#038;ssl=1\" alt=\"\" class=\"wp-image-13029 size-full\" srcset=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/image6.png?resize=1024%2C707&amp;ssl=1 1024w, https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/image6.png?resize=300%2C207&amp;ssl=1 300w, https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/image6.png?resize=150%2C104&amp;ssl=1 150w, https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/image6.png?resize=768%2C531&amp;ssl=1 768w, https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/altc.alt.ac.uk\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/sites\/1112\/2025\/04\/image6.png?w=1090&amp;ssl=1 1090w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1000px) 100vw, 1000px\" \/><\/figure><div class=\"wp-block-media-text__content\">\n<p>These extraordinary women exemplify the spirit of \u2018Women in Tech Day\u2019, showcasing the power of dedication, innovation, and collaboration.
